Output 58a0cbf58dae17fa4acc9d5516a44e8fc111d87d1db83d66fcd6ddf61a2a8077:19

value
50050000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d619cc38e6a981e2056dc000dff30eee1393e5c OP_EQUAL
address
34NNTLEZzKitfn4o1wy9PxPPYai3EBd2Vg
transaction
58a0cbf58dae17fa4acc9d5516a44e8fc111d87d1db83d66fcd6ddf61a2a8077
spent
true